The AirTAC BSED100X50S is a double-acting, double-rod ISO 15552 profile cylinder featuring an integrated spring-applied, air-released rod lock. A rod exits both ends, yielding equal force and speed in both directions. You get about 3681 N of drive force each way at 0.5 MPa, and a robust 5153 N at the 0.7 MPa ceiling.
The integrated collet lock provides a 5500 N bidirectional static holding force with no live air required. If pressure drops or an E-stop trips, the rod is clamped securely at its position. The lock uses a separate G1/8 release port and is a static holding device, not a dynamic brake. Engage it only after the rod stops, release it only when both piston sides are pressure-balanced, and allow at least 0.5 seconds for the transition.

Specifications follow the official AirTAC BSED datasheet. Rod thread M20×1.5 both ends. Mounting (BSED): Basic, LB, FA, TC. Port options: PT (standard) / G (BSPP); lock-release port is G1/8.
| Pressure | Force (both directions) |
|---|---|
| 0.5 MPa | 3682 N |
| 0.7 MPa (max) | 5154 N |
| Max drive (@0.7 MPa) | 526 kgf |
A rod exits both ends, so force is equal on extend and retract. Drive force is separate from the 5500 N static lock holding force. Size with a safety margin.

Select this 100 mm bore model when your application requires symmetric both-way force and fail-safe positioning up to 5500 N. If your load exceeds 5500 N, you must step up to the 125 mm bore (5734 N at 0.5 MPa, 8600 N holding force). If your drive or hold requirements are lower, step down to the 80 mm bore (2268 N at 0.5 MPa, 3600 N holding force). Always verify your load is safely below the 5500 N static limit. For man-rated or overhead loads, add external safety-rated controls.
When ordering a replacement, match the 100 mm bore, 50 mm stroke, PT1/2 cylinder port, and your required mounting style (Basic, LB, FA, or TC). This unit includes the -S magnet for position sensing via CMSE reed or DMSE electronic sensors. The 25 mm rod uses an M20x1.5 thread, and the extruded aluminum barrel has no external tie rods for a clean ISO 15552 interchangeability profile.
